National Security Group's Working Capital Ratio
NSEC's quarterly Working Capital Ratio and Current Assets, Current Liabilities growth
National Security Group's Current Assets grew by 4.02 % in the I Quarter 2022 sequentially, faster than Current Liabilities, this led to improvement in National Security Group's Working Capital Ratio to 1.51, Working Capital Ratio remained below National Security Group Inc. average.
Within Life Insurance industry 12 other companies have achieved higher Working Capital Ratio than National Security Group in first quarter 2022. While Working Capital Ratio total ranking in the first quarter 2022 has deteriorated compared to the prior quarter from 3528 to 3887.

On the trailing twelve months basis NSEC Current Assets improved by 4.91 % in I Quarter 2022 year on year, while Current Liabilities rose to $12 millions, this led to increase in in National Security Group's Working Capital Ratio to 1.42, Working Capital Ratio remained below NSEC average. Working Capital Ratio is the average cumulative value over the last four quarters.
Among companies operating within Life Insurance industry 19 other companies have achieved higher Working Capital Ratio than National Security Group. While Working Capital Ratio overall ranking has improved so far to 3443, from total ranking during the twelve months ending forth quarter 2021 at 3555.
